O
Oceans
Address
12 The Strand, Bromsgrove B61 8AB
City
Bromsgrove
Post Town
Bromsgrove
County
Worcestershire
Country
England
Show map
Calculate route
Download AutoMapa navigation
Nearest POIs
12 The Strand, Bromsgrove B61 8AB
NatWest
124 High Street, Bromsgrove B61 8HJ
Specsavers
131 High Street, Bromsgrove B61 8AE
Tyre City
Stratford Road, Bromsgrove B60 1LE
KSS Knitwear & Sewing Supplies
2 The Strand, Bromsgrove B61 8AB
Methodist Centre Coffee Shop
19 Stratford Road, Bromsgrove B60 1AS
School Drive
School Drive, Bromsgrove B60 1AX
Knights Central Pharmacy
Market Street, Bromsgrove B61 8DA
Churchfields Surgery
The Strand, Bromsgrove B61 8AB
Halifax
122 High Street, Bromsgrove B61 8ES
BARCLAYS
118 High Street, Bromsgrove B61 8ET
Nearest POIs from category Restaurant
12 The Strand, Bromsgrove B61 8AB
Charlie's Kebab House
58 Worcester Road, Bromsgrove B61 7AE
Shimla Peppers
George Street, Bromsgrove B61 7
Istanbul Grill
33 Worcester Road, Bromsgrove B61 7DN
New Orient
60 Worcester Road, Bromsgrove B61 7AE
SUBWAY
64 Sherwood Road, Bromsgrove B60 3DR
Papa John's
School Drive, Bromsgrove B60 1AX
Ruby
76 Worcester Road, Bromsgrove B61 7AG
Sunny's Fryer
68 Worcester Road, Bromsgrove B61 7AG
Tandoori Restaurant
11 Crown Close, Bromsgrove B61 8DJ
Parador Restaurant
Kidderminster Road, Bromsgrove B61 9EH